KULOB, January 27, Asia-Plus -- 667 children of preschool age having no birth certificates have been reported in four villages of the Balkhovi Jamoat in Muminobod District of Khatlon, according to information from the Kulob-based Ngo “Anis”.
Ms. Idimo Kholmurodova, the “Anis” NGO chairperson, has told Asia-Plus that their employees revealed those children when they were conducting seminar on home deliveries in the district.
“The parents say they have not taken birth certificates for their children for lack of money,” Kholmurodova said. She also noted that in cooperation with Zulaikho Komilova, the “Umed” NGO head, they had found funds for registration of the children.
“278 children have to date already given the birth certificates and the process of issuing the birth certificates is ongoing,” the Asia-Plus interlocutor said.
